Juventus look to strengthen the defense this summer

Giorgio Chiellini and Leonardo Bonucci are Juventus legends and idols for defensive players all over the world. Their greatness has never been in doubt, but their age is catching up to them. With Chiellini injured so often and Bonucci starting to have the same symptoms, the Juventus management is looking to bring in new defensive reinforcements this summer.
According to ilbianconero, there are three names on the list for the upcoming transfer market. Antonio Rudiger would be the dream for the Old Lady, but his salary demands of 12 million euros are not feasible for the club. Rudiger is a free agent this summer and will have many clubs aiming for his signature.
An achievable goal for the Bianconeri is Gleison Bremer. The Brazilian has been one of the best defenders in Serie A this season for Torino and would be available for 30 million euros this summer. Juventus would face stiff competition from Inter Milan who is pushing hard for the young defender.
Management could also look to Fiorentina once again with Nikola Milenkovic’s contract up in 2023 and the Florence club would be willing to sell this summer to avoid losing him for free. The Serbian would find his compatriot Dusan Vlahovic at Juventus who could help him assimilate into the club.
Juventus will have a lot of options to look at this summer as the club is preparing for life after the legendary duo.
